Esthetics Degrees

cucumber mask Pearsall TX esthetics clientThere are basically two options available to receive esthetician training and a credential after complet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) program, or you can work toward an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s typically require 12 to 18 months to complete, while an Associate’s degree commonly tak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be trained in all of the main areas of cosmetology. Briefer programs are available if you wish to focus on just one area, for example esthetics. A degree program will also likely incorporate management and marketing training to ensure that graduates are better prepared to operate a parlor or other Pearsall TX business. More advanced degrees are not prevalent,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are available in such areas as salon or spa management. Whichever type of training program you choose, it’s imperative to make certain that it’s approved by the Texas Board of Cosmetology. A number of states only approve schools that are accredited by certain highly regarded organizations, for instance the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Online Esthetics Courses

Online esthetician classes are advantageous for Pearsall TX students who are employed full-time and have family obligations that make it hard to enroll in a more traditional school. There are numerous online cosmetology school programs available that can be accessed through a desktop computer or laptop at the student’s convenience. More traditional cosmetology schools are often fast paced because many courses are as short as six or eight months. This means that a significant amount of time is spent in the classroom. With internet programs, you are covering the same amount of material, but you are not spending many hours outside of your home or travelling back and forth from classes. However, it’s important that the training program you pick can provide internship training in local salons and parlors so that you also get the hands-on training needed for a comprehensive education. Without the internship portion of the training, it’s difficult to obtain the skills required to work in any facet of the cosmetology field. So don’t forget if you decide to enroll in an online program to verify that internship training is provided in your area.

Is the School Accredited? It’s essential to make sure that the esthetician college you choose is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education certified local or national organization,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Schools accredited by the NACCAS must meet their high standards guaranteeing a superior curriculum and education. Accreditation can also be necessary for getting student loans or financial aid, which often are not obtainable in 78061 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a criteria for licensing in many states that the training be accredited. And as a concluding benefit, numerous Pearsall TX businesses will not employ rec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or might look more favorably upon those with accredited training.

    Pearsall is located near the center of Frio County at 28°53′29″N 99°5′42″W / 28.89139°N 99.09500°W / 28.89139; -99.09500 (28.891458, -99.094873).[5]Interstate 35 bypasses the city on the west side, with access from Exits 99, 101, and 104. I-35 leads northeast 55 miles (89 km) to San Antonio and south 100 miles (160 km) to Laredo.

    Northwest of Pearsall is the ghost town of "Frio Town", the site of a 1958 episode, "Friotown", of the ABC/Warner Brothers Western television series Texas John Slaughter, with Tom Tryon in the title role. Prior to 1886, the community was known as "Frio City".[7]

    The climate in this area is characterized by hot, humid summers and generally mild to cool winters. According to the Köppen climate classification system, Pearsall has a humid subtropical climate, Cfa on climate maps.[8]
